  • Title

    Behaviour of a novel cylindrical glass fibre optical coupler buried in KDP

  • Abstract
    Electro-optic intensity modulation is reported for the first time in a device consisting of a glass fibre directional coupler with an active KDP cladding. Tests suggest that, within about 0.5¿m of the fibre surface, the KDP crystal has its bulk index, but a reduced electro-optic coefficient
